Output 06755148df0dbe62425e6bd804e31bc02252820cafc642123d97fbccb854664a:18

value
150861
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cf3305cdaa1a78ee4d711d52f74bba1c109986e OP_EQUAL
address
3EYHrTm2XFT3uSpPHoJ923ba3cXi7Gv58E
transaction
06755148df0dbe62425e6bd804e31bc02252820cafc642123d97fbccb854664a
spent
true